Top of the DB line-up is the DB1200 lathe offering up to 1200 mm (48") between centres and 260 mm (10.5") centre height over the bed. The
DB1200 follows the same general construction principles as the DB1000 but is even more massive in the materials of its construction: with a deeper bed, larger section legs and more widely-spaced headstock bearings in
the enlarged headstock.. The DB1200 features a large diameter spindle with substantial industrial bearings, widely spaced to minimise and effectively distribute the loads imposed by turning. As with the
other lathes in this series, the headstock can both rotate to give clear access for turning large diameter items, and can be positioned anywhere within the length of the bed to allow optimal access to the workpiece
within the "geography" of your workplace. The massive capacity over the bed, in excess of a half meter diameter, is extended to over two metres when using the headstock rotated to permit turning over the floor -
an operation aided by the optional bowl turning attachment. For a more compact version of this lathe, see the DB6000 lathe.The choice of drive systems provides either a three-phase motor driving through a
five-speed pulley system or, for optimum performance and flexibility, this same five-speed system driven by the excellent Vario electronic variable speed system giving infinitely variable speed over the complete speed
